The Raybestos Element3 Automotive Replacement Rear Drum Brake Shoes Set (Model 832PG) is a high-quality auto part designed for select Toyota and Scion vehicles. Made in Mexico, these brake shoes feature superior shear strength, reduced noise, and vibration, ensuring a smooth and reliable driving experience. With compact dimensions and a lightweight design, they are engineered for precision fit and easy installation.

I'm assuming you'll install it yourself so a few things: 1. use 2 pull bolts. get the right size bolts, stick them in the brake drum to remove the drums. otherwise you can be banging with a hammer for a long time. 2. spray it down with soapy water to remove all kinds of nasty stuff you don't want to breathe in. 3. take photos, lots of it to make sure you'll know how to put it back together. 4. you should have a notched tool like a flat screwdriver with a notch to remove and install the springs.

Good shoes. They look just like the Toyota OEMs ...
Good shoes. They look just like the Toyota OEMs on my 2007 Prius. And for those that can't get the drums to fit on because the shoes are too thick for the drum to go over them, it's probably because the shoes are not centered and one corner is sticking out. Activate the parking brake a few times to center the shoes on the backing plate.
